Fiberlogy PLA+CF is a 3D printing filament in which classic PLA has been enriched with 10% carbon fibers. As a result, the material offers higher stiffness, mechanical strength, and an attractive matte finish that effectively hides print layers and gives models a professional look.
PLA+CF retains all the advantages of traditional PLA—low shrinkage, dimensional stability, and ease of use—while delivering significantly better mechanical properties. This makes the filament ideal not only for decorative prints but also for functional technical parts and prototypes.
The carbon fibers not only give the filament strength but also a matte, carbon-fiber finish that highlights the character of the models and hides layer lines. As a result, the prints are both functional and visually appealing.
Fiberlogy PLA+CF is an excellent choice for:
- functional prototypes,
- components requiring increased stiffness,
- technical parts with moderate requirements,
- aesthetic prints with a carbon finish.
Due to the abrasive properties of carbon fibers, it is recommended to use hardened nozzles (e.g., steel).
Fiberlogy PLA+CF is a great alternative for users who want stronger and more professional prints than those produced with PLA, without having to resort to more demanding materials such as carbon-fiber-reinforced nylon.

Printing Parameters
- Printing temperature: 210–230°C
- Bed temperature: 60°C
- Bed material: Smooth PEI, Textured PEI, Glass
- Curing conditions: 50°C / 6 hours
- Enclosed chamber: not required
- Airflow: 75–100%
Technical Specifications
- Density: 1.26 g/cm³
- Charpy impact strength (notched) @ 23°C: 3.1 kJ/m² (ISO 179)
- Vicat softening temperature: 89°C (annealed) (ISO 306)
- Heat deflection temperature under load @ 0.45 MPa: 137°C (annealed) (ISO 75)
- Tensile strength at yield: 55 MPa (ISO 527)
- Tensile strength at break: 50 MPa (ISO 527)
- Tensile modulus: 8,500 MPa (ISO 527)
- Elongation at yield: 1.3% (ISO 527)
- Elongation at break: 2.4% (ISO 527)
- Charpy impact strength (unnotched) @ 23°C: 100 kJ/m² (ISO 179)
